Main Feature
The CY-5 has been designed to be used as a hi-hat pad or a cymbal pad, with the corresponding mounting
parts for both functions included in the package. The dual trigger pad allows one to play edge shots, bow
shots and choking techniques can be used. It's an ideal “add on” to any existing set up.

Roland CY-5 Specifications

General IconGeneral
ChokeableYes
ColorBlack
Triggering/ZonesDual Zone
Size/Diameter10 inches
CompatibilityRoland Drum Modules
ConnectorTRS (1/4 inch)
MaterialRubber
TypeElectronic Cymbal Pad
